For a significant period, the Accelerated Graphics Port (AGP) emerged as a revolutionary advancement in computer hardware. Introduced as a dedicated, high-performance interface, the AGP slot was specifically engineered to facilitate rapid communication between the graphics processing unit (GPU) and system memory. This point-to-point bus architecture allowed graphics cards to access system memory more directly than through the older, more generalized PCI slot. The speed of AGP significantly improved the rendering of 3D graphics and high-definition video, making it the highest speed slot for graphics for its era. However, technology rarely stands still. While AGP was a groundbreaking innovation, the relentless pursuit of faster and more efficient data transfer paved the way for the Peripheral Component Interconnect Express (PCIe), and more specifically, the PCIe x16 slot. This modern interface has largely superseded AGP and offers a scalable, high-bandwidth connection that is not only faster but also more versatile. The PCIe x16 slot, with its numerous lanes, provides an exceptional data transfer rate, essential for today's powerful GPUs and other high-demand peripherals.
